What does the horizontal align button do in a spreadsheet?

Explanation:
The horizontal align button in a spreadsheet specifically allows users to arrange text alignment within a selected cell. This means you can choose to have the text positioned to the left, center, or right of the cell. Proper alignment is crucial for improving readability and presentation of the data in a spreadsheet, making it clearer for anyone reviewing the document. This feature helps in organizing visual information, ensuring that it is displayed in a way that is logical and aesthetically pleasing.
